Temple of the Forbidden Eye - Anaheim Connor Cowell: The ride uses an impressive ride vehicle and does toss you around a bit. Not enough to really be concerning but its definitely a more proper thrilling ride in comparison to the more relaxing rides within the park.
The imagery within the ride can be a bit frightening for those with a sensitivity to bones or fear of darkness. The effects within the ride are fantastic and riding it multiple times can give you different effects within one of the first rooms.
Im not a parent but as a child who had been to Disneyland and as an adult who has now rode the ride many times I can give that perspective based on content. As a child I adored the ride and had good memories of it. Riding it again much later in life shocked me a bit by how intense of a ride it is in comparison to my memories of it. Do I believe its a good ride for children? Yeah... It is good for kids like 8 and up since thats when I first rode it, at least in my opinion.
If you are there for a multi day trip this ride is good to sit in the long line for at least once if youve never seen it. The line is fantastic and so many cool things to look at. The atmosphere is awesome and the build up is legendary. It can also be a short line at times if you keep a close eye on the estimated line times on the apps if you are opposed to standing for extended periods of time.
The Disneyland Story presenting Great Moments with Mr. Lincoln - Anaheim Jenny L.: **A Hidden Gem in Disneyland Park: A Free Spot to Rest and Cool Down**
If you’re looking for a quiet place to rest and escape the heat in Disneyland, I’ve got the perfect spot to share. As you enter the park and head towards Main Street, on the right-hand side, you’ll come across the “Great Moments with Mr. Lincoln” attraction, which is currently under refurbishment (in June 2024). While it might seem closed, don’t be fooled—this spot is actually accessible, and it’s a hidden gem for anyone needing a break.
Right in front of the mini Capitol, you’ll find a row of benches and an L-shaped area on the ground where you can sit down. The air conditioning here is on full blast, making it an ideal place to recharge during a hot summer day. It’s a cool, quiet corner of the park that not many people know about.
**Bonus Tips:**
This spot is just a few steps away from Town Square, where you can meet Minnie, Mickey, Goofy, and Pluto. It’s also close to the starting point of the 5:30 PM parade, so you can rest up and then head out to snap photos with characters or grab a great spot for the parade.

Downtown Disney District - R MarKC: I’ve been coming here for years, and it’s been amazing to see how much it has evolved! One of my favorite additions is the grassy area with comfy seating, it’s perfect for families to relax and enjoy the live music. On our recent visit, we had dinner at Jazz Kitchen, then grabbed some coffee and sat at the comfy chairs while listening to the music.
There are plenty of great shops, though it can get pretty busy on weekends. We went on a Thursday, and it was much more relaxed and enjoyable. Just a heads up: don’t forget to get your parking validated. If you spend over $20, parking is $10 for the first 4 hours. Dining at a restaurant gets you 6 hours with validation.
Overall, it’s a fantastic spot to enjoy good food, shopping, great music, and quality time with family.
